Skip to content

Commit 9dd82d9

Browse files
author
HD Moore
committed
Exclude Manual ranked encoders from automatic selection, these can still be specified with -e
1 parent 093ca31 commit 9dd82d9

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

lib/msf/core/payload_generator.rb

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-375,7 +375,7 @@ def get_encoders
375375
e.datastore.import_options_from_hash(datastore)
376376
encoders << e if e
377377
end
378-
encoders.sort_by { |my_encoder| my_encoder.rank }.reverse
378+
encoders.select{ |my_encoder| my_encoder.rank != ManualRanking }.sort_by { |my_encoder| my_encoder.rank }.reverse
379379
else
380380
encoders
381381
end

0 commit comments

Comments
 (0)